Extracurricular Activities
Beyond academics and research, the University of Rochester offers a plethora of extracurricular activities that cater to a wide range of interests. Whether you're into sports, arts, or community service, there are plenty of opportunities to get involved and make the most of your Time At Rochester.
For sports enthusiasts, the university's Division III athletic programs provide a competitive and supportive environment. With 29 varsity sports teams, students can choose from a variety of options, including basketball, soccer, and swimming. The university's state-of-the-art athletic facilities ensure that students have access to the best equipment and training resources.
Art and culture lovers will find a thriving scene at the University of Rochester. The university's Eastman School of Music is one of the most prestigious music schools in the world, offering students the opportunity to study under renowned faculty and perform in world-class venues. The university's art museum and theater programs also provide students with a rich cultural experience, showcasing a diverse range of artistic expressions.
Community service is another important aspect of extracurricular life at the university. The Time At Rochester spent volunteering and giving back to the community is a rewarding experience for many students. The university's Center for Community Engagement offers a variety of service-learning opportunities, allowing students to make a positive impact while gaining valuable skills and experiences.
